How Much Bowhunting Equipment is Really Required?

Many people who are just starting out with archery, get so excited about the prospect that they end up buying too much bowhunting equipment. There are other options too that can save you money. Here we explore these options.

Renting or borrowing it:

If you are merely a student of archery classes, then you certainly do not need to go ahead and buy all the bowhunting equipment available in the market. Just the bare essentials will do. You can get most of these basic kinds of bowhunting equipment from a local club that teaches archery or from the department of physical education in your college. Most of the time, you can either rent this equipment for a nominal amount or even borrow it free of cost. Even if you have to find out about an archery range in your vicinity, you will in any case have to contact the local clubs or the physical education segment of your college.

What you need to get started

If you are just starting out with archery, then there are only a couple of things you will need in terms of bowhunting equipment. First and foremost is the bow. The market is flooded with diverse types and styles of different kinds of bows. The popular ones are called self bows. The other common bow types are longbow, which is very stylish, as well as recurve bow. If you are just learning about archery, then do not invest in a crossbow. Most of the time, crossbows are only used for bow hunting purposes and hence cannot teach a young archer all the tricks needed for the skill. Crossbows are widely used for hunting game because of the range and power these exhibit. However, you will need a unique bow as part of your bowhunting equipment depending on your niche hunting or shooting needs. If you intend on using the bow for target shooting then the longbow, recurve bow and self bows are the best options. Try these out to see how comfortable you feel while using these bows. This way, you will be able to pick the best bow as part of your bowhunting equipment.

Choosing arrows:

You will definitely need to buy arrows as part of your bowhunting equipment. There are many diverse types of arrows available these days, which serve various functions. Ideally, you need to select the arrow based on weight as well as speed of the arrow. If you plan on using the arrow bowhunting equipment for shooting across ranges, then you should select versatile arrows.

Optional accessories:

The bow and arrow is the most vital component of your bowhunting equipment. However, if you have the inclination and the money, then you can opt for optional accessories like arm rests or gloves etc. The arm rest will enhance stability of shots while gloves will provide comfort while shooting.

Targets:

Targets are also an important aspect of bowhunting equipment. These help to enhance accuracy and skill in this sport of archery. You need something to take aim at otherwise you will be shooting arrows into nowhere. A target can also help provide a benchmark about how well your shots are progressing at every stage.
